Cost

The cost of Hyundai key replacement can vary significantly depending on the model of your car, where you get it replaced, and whether or not it's a smart or remote key. In general, it will be more expensive to replace a smart or remote key than a conventional one. It will also cost more to replace the ignition mechanism than the replacement of a single key.

You can purchase a Hyundai keyfob from the dealership or from a local locksmith. It's important to note that the key fob could need to be programmed in order for the new key to function. This procedure will require the dealer to have access to your VIN and other documents.

Most modern Hyundai cars come with transponder chips in their keys that can identify the owner of the car.  hyundai replacement key  is a security feature to stop theft. While it is a useful option, it can create problems if you lose your keys.

Hyundai cars also come with a feature known as "immobiliser" that is designed to prevent the engine from starting when anyone attempts to start it using a key that has been hacked into. The availability

If you have lost your Hyundai car key, it is essential to locate a dealership that will offer the services you require. Be aware of the cost and whether your insurance will cover the service. A good locksmith will help you save money on insurance costs and provide the replacement keys you require.



Typically an Hyundai dealer will charge more for the replacement of a key than an auto locksmith. The dealership will probably have a faster turnaround time. You can also look up reviews and prices of local garages, auto-locksmiths, and Hyundai car mechanics before booking online.

The type of replacement key that you require depends on the Hyundai model and year of production. Some models require transponder chips, while others don't. You will need to contact a dealer or auto locksmith to program a new Hyundai Smart Key.

Hyundai and Kia smart key are produced by laser-cutting flip keyless entry technology or push to start. Each key is unique FCC code that is specific to year, make and vehicle model. United Locksmiths can duplicate a Hyundai laser key or a Hyundai intelligent key.

Dealerships

Hyundai has introduced new technology into their vehicles in the form a digital key. The system allows drivers to unlock their vehicle and start it from an app on their smartphone. The cost of this system is considerably higher than a standard chip key, and it's also more difficult to duplicate. Low Rate Locksmiths

You'll have to replace your Hyundai fob or key in the event that it gets lost, damaged or stolen. You can contact an automotive locksmith or go to the dealership to do this. You can also buy a replacement key online. If you decide to hire a locksmith, ensure that they have the right tools for your model of vehicle. Also, you must have all the documentation required to prove ownership of your vehicle.

In some instances you may need to change the cylinder in your ignition instead of replacing the key. If this is the case, be sure to mention it to the dealer or locksmith so they can adjust the price. It is also important to let them know if the ignition has been changed before.

The cost of keys is determined by a variety of factors such as the model and year of your Hyundai. For example, most newer Hyundai models come with a transponder chip inside the key. However, older models may still have a non-transponder key. You can learn more by visiting the website of a local locksmith.
